What does bit shifting to the right do?

What does bit shifting to the right do?

The bitwise shift operators move the bit values of a binary object. The left operand specifies the value to be shifted. The right operand specifies the number of positions that the bits in the value are to be shifted. The result is not an lvalue.

What causes ghost shifting?

Often called “ghost shifting,” this can be caused by a number of things. Make sure all components of your drivetrain are tight, clean, and properly lubricated. Turn the barrel adjuster a half revolution either direction to see if that solves the problem. Your chain may be too long or have stretched over time.

What is shift right operation?

The right shift operator ( >> ) shifts the first operand the specified number of bits to the right. Copies of the leftmost bit are shifted in from the left. Since the new leftmost bit has the same value as the previous leftmost bit, the sign bit (the leftmost bit) does not change. Hence the name “sign-propagating”.

Which instruction is used for logical shift right?

1.13. 3 Shift instructions

Instruction Description
ASR{S}{< cond >} Rd, Rn, Rs/#sh Arithmetic shift right
LSR{S}{< cond >} Rd, Rn, Rs/#sh Logical shift right
LSL{S}{< cond >} Rd, Rn, Rs/#sh Logical shift left

What is a ghost shift?

True “ghost shifting” is when the bike shifts perfectly in the repair stand (thus eliminating bent der hangs, stretched cables, etc etc) but shifts on its own while under riding loads.

Is no clutch shifting bad?

Shifting your car without using the clutch isn’t necessarily bad for it if it’s done properly. However, you shouldn’t expect smooth shifts like you get when actually using the clutch pedal. Therefore, if you try this in your car, then you might hear some grinding until you do it correctly.